Migrate Oracle PL/SQL to IBM DB2 UDB SQL
SwisSQL - Oracle to DB2 Migration Tool helps
you migrate Oracle PL/SQL Packages, Procedures,
Functions and Triggers to IBM DB2 Stored Procedure
language. When enterprises migrate from Oracle
to DB2, application migration is one of the tedious
tasks and there are no good tools which can ease
the process of migrating Oracle Stored Procedures
to DB2 Stored Procedures. Using SwisSQL - Oracle
to DB2 Migration Tool and through AdventNet's
superior support, enterprises can realize significant
time and cost savings during the migration and
testing process.
SwisSQL Features: SwisSQL Oracle to DB2 Migration
Tool converts |
- Support for NestedTable and Varray Collection
types.
- Support for conversion of package variables.
- Support for conversion of implicit datatype
conversion done by Oracle.
- Support for truncating variable names if
the length exceeds the permitted value.
- Support for conversion of UTL_FILE package.
- Support for conversion of TO_DATE, TO_CHAR,
SUBSTR, LAST_DAY, MONTHS_BETWEEN, ADD_MONTHS,
TRUNC, ROUND, INSTRB, TRIM built-in functions.
- Support for Conversion of PL/SQL Procedures,
Functions, Triggers, Packages etc. to DB2.
- Support for Conversion of ORACLE Datatypes
TO DB2.
- Support for PL/SQL Functions conversion into
DB2.
- Support for ORACLE SQL queries conversion
into DB2 SQL Queries.
- Support for Cursor Declaration, OPEN, FETCH
and CLOSE Statements Conversion.
- Support for conversion of Cursor Variables.
- Support for Implicit Cursor Conversions.
- Support for PL/SQL Conditional Statements
conversion.
- Support for PL/SQL Control Statements conversion.
- Support for Native Dynamic SQL Statements(NDS)
conversion.
- Support for %ROWCOUNT, %FOUND and %NOTFOUND
cursor attributes.
- Support for PL/SQL Label Conversions.
- Support for PL/SQL Record Statements.
- Transaction features Conversion for 'COMMIT',
'ROLLBACK', 'SAVEPOINT' etc. are supported.
- AssociativeArrays with INDEX BY Binary_Integer
is supported.
- Support for sub procedures defined in declaration
section of PL/SQL Block(LocalModules).
- Support for Record insert and update in DML
Statements.
- Support for SubFunctions defined in the declaration
section of another PL/SQL block
- Anonymous PL/SQL block are now supported.
- RETURNING..INTO clause is supported in DML
statements.
- Oracle To DB2 datatypes are made configurable
allowing users to specify equivalent DB2 datatype
for each Oracle Datatype.
- Support for ROWID and SYS_GUID conversion.
- Support for LEAST, GREATEST Functions.
- Comprehensive reports for each and every
conversion performed using the tool.
- Provision to compile the generated DB2SQL
code from with in the tool.
- Configurable option to customize the conversion
of PL/SQL Functions into equivalent DB2 Procedures.
- A user friendly Graphical user interface
with support for:
- One click conversion of PL/SQL into DB2SQL
.
- Fetching PL/SQL model from database directly
and converting. Also supports conversion
of source files from local directory.
- Project driven organization of converted
code to ease maintenance.
- Support for conversion of Recursive Procedure
and Function call made within a PL/SQL procedure
or function.
- Support for Oracle Hierarchical queries (START
WITH.. CONNECT BY clause) conversion.
- Support for converting exponentiation (**)
operator.
SwisSQL Oracle to DB2 Migration Tool GUI Features:
- Provides an Intuitive and Easy to use GUI
for handling the migration.
- One click conversion of PL/SQLs to DB2 SQL.
- Provides a tree view of loaded PL/SQL files
and converted DB2 SQL files.
- Options to load PL/SQL files from local directory
or import them from Oracle database for DB2
SQL conversion.
- Project driven organization to ease maintenance.
- Generates formatted DB2 SQL code with comments.
- Comprehensive migration reports with detailed
information such as total number of files loaded,
total number of files converted, total number
of files not converted, destination directory
of converted files.
- Provides a unified view with loaded PL/SQL
file, converted DB2 SQL file, log report and
error reports.
- Provision to compile the converted DB2 SQL
code.
|
Supported
Database Versions |
| Source
Database |
Target
Database |
Oracle
8.1.6, 8.1.7, 9i, and 10g |
IBM
DB2 UDB 8.x |
|
|
Download
SwisSQL - Oracle to DB2 Migration Tool
|
|
|